I have a CentOS 3 server that I need to update to MySQL 5 + PHP4. I downloaded and installed the MySQL client and server RPM packages for Red Hat 3, including the Shared Compatibility Libraries which provide /usr/lib/libmysqlclient.so.10, .12, .14 and .15, which seems to be the recommended way of upgrading a MySQL 3 installation. I then went on to recompile PHP 4.4.7, which worked fine. But my PHP installation is still using libmysqlclient.so.10, which does not play 100% correctly with the current MySQL 5 server. I'd need it to use libmysqlclient.so.15. Apparently /usr/lib/php4/mysql.so is linked to libmysqlclient.so.10.

How do I update/replace/relink the php-mysql connector to have PHP talk to MySQL using the current client libraries?
